Transaction 60f322c4dc29b131c54240faccc4060bfd0260b17da36b7bc3c36957bfaf2825

28 Input
2 Outputs
  • 60f322c4dc29b131c54240faccc4060bfd0260b17da36b7bc3c36957bfaf2825:0
  • value  46670900
    address  19pEhfK9hvXXcbekS849UVbDggL4CqHF2o
  • 60f322c4dc29b131c54240faccc4060bfd0260b17da36b7bc3c36957bfaf2825:1
  • value  4004863
    address  3QA59RCTq1xGaQWynxJXHB7rnBwxeT1syV